  • In the beginning... Dr. Steve Farber Dr. Jamie Shuda The basic principles of the life sciences need to be integrated early in the K-12 curriculum (Sylwester, 2001).
  • Slide 3
  • Science Outreach Program To foster an enthusiasm for science education, promote interest for future participation in a biology-related field, and allow all students the opportunity to learn life science through a hands- on, student-centered approach to instruction.
  • Slide 4
  • Partnering School Districts Camden City, NJ Philadelphia, PA Baltimore, MD Lehigh Valley, PA, New York City, NY, South Bend, IN.
